How Projected Capacitive Touch Technology Works

Capacitance is continually sensed by receivers on the PCAP screen. When a finger touches the surface of the display, there is a change in the level of capacitance. For every intersection of the X/Y (sense/drive) lines the capacity change is measured (mutual capacitance), interpreted and converted to XY coordinates that correspond to the actual touch position.
